It looks like Agent 007 is back in an all new adventure for Her Majesty's Secret Service as Activision recently launched the official website of the latest James Bond video game title, Quantum of Solace.

Sharing the same title as the upcoming movie in October, the Xbox 360 and PlayStation 3 version of the game will be developed by Treyarch, the same developers who handled Call of Duty 3. The site contains small concept and in-game art of the various locations around the globe James will be visiting.

Quantum of Solace literally takes off as a direct sequel to Casino Royale movie (as in one hour after the movie's ending), where Mr. Bond uncovers new conspiracies despite having collared the bad guys in his latest exploits as Agent 007.

There's been no additional information aside from the stuff posted on the initial teaser site. However, we'll be keeping our eye on for more updates regarding this.
